In 'My Little Old Boy,' Yoon Hyun-min revealed that he could not show his appearance on his first variety show because his father passed away, evoking great sorrow.
During the episode of SBS's 'My Little Old Boy' aired on the 27th, Yoon Hyun-min shared his heartfelt story with his father, moving many to tears.
Yoon Hyun-min conveyed that he took a two-year break from work to care for his father, sharing, "When we were undergoing chemotherapy together, my father said he was sorry to me," revealing his feelings at that time. Yoon Hyun-min mentioned that his parents divorced when he was 3 years old, expressing guilt and affection about his relationship with his father during his childhood. He further stated that he built a house to spend time with his father. "I built a house to spend the last moments with my father, who had been given a terminal prognosis, but suddenly he became paralyzed, making the house with stairs meaningless," he shared, expressing his pain.
Yoon Hyun-min's stepmother praised him during the broadcast, saying, "When your father was unwell, you took a break from broadcasting and took care of him entirely," adding, "Your father must have known everything and was always grateful." Yoon Hyun-min shared that while caring for his father's illness, "my father asked me, 'Why are you not working?'" and reflected, "Looking back, I thought that seeing me on broadcast could make my father healthier, so I asked my agency about broadcasting." Eventually, he appeared in a baseball variety show for his father.
In particular, Yoon Hyun-min left a tearful interview for his father in the hospital, saying, "I raised my son well, so I hope you recover quickly and see me for a longer time." While this was a message he wanted to gift to his father through broadcasting, his father ultimately did not see that broadcast. Yoon Hyun-min noted, "That broadcast should have aired, but my father passed away before the first episode," as he became choked up.
The situation in which he could not deliver the last gift he wanted to give to his father left those watching feeling saddened.
